#b1a49f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b1a49f is composed of 69.4% red, 64.3% green and 62.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 7.3% magenta, 10.2% yellow and 30.6% black. It has a hue angle of 16.7 degrees, a saturation of 10.3% and a lightness of 65.9%. #b1a49f color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#63493f. Closest websafe color is: #999999.

● #b1a49f color description : Dark grayish orange.
#b1a49f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b1a49f has RGB values of R:177, G:164, B:159 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.07, Y:0.1, K:0.31. Its decimal value is 11642015.
